Why Parmesan Is a Popular Charcuterie Choice
Parmesan is famed for its firmness, savory taste, and unique complexity. Made through time-tested cheesemaking techniques, it creates a complex flavor that blends beautifully with both sweets and savories.
The flexibility of this type of cheese makes it easy to incorporate into charcuterie plates without any difficulty. This is why it is great for people who would love to try out authentic European flavors in their meals.
Due to its strong flavor profile, Parmesan tends to take center stage on the cheese platter.

Pairing Parmesan with Charcuterie Essentials
A balanced charcuterie board needs to be achieved for maximum benefit. Cheeses like parmesan pairs nicely when served together with various types of food that complement the flavor but do not dominate the cheese.
These foods can be;
-
Various cured meat which have deep flavors.
-
Artisanal crackers and bread.
-
Premium olive.
-
Nuts, which add the element of crunchiness.
-
Fruit preserves and specialty spreads.
Combining these elements creates a board that offers a range of flavors and textures while highlighting the unique qualities of the cheese.

Balancing Flavors and Textures
One of the reasons charcuterie boards remain popular is their ability to offer variety in every bite. Including multiple textures and flavor profiles allows guests to discover combinations they may not have considered before.
Premium aged cheeses contribute depth and complexity that help balance sweeter, creamier, or milder ingredients. Their bold character can serve as an anchor for the entire board, bringing harmony to the overall presentation.
This balance is especially important when entertaining, as it helps create a more engaging and memorable culinary experience.
